Who Is Anna Shtraus

Good day, and let me start with a short introduction of who I am. Where do I come From My name is Anna Shtraus, I am from Russia (technically from USSR, but it is a long story) and I live in Dubai, United Arab Emirates. One can describe me as a person who suffers from […]

Read More Who Is Anna Shtraus